Ramrod Chameleon Enthusiast Jun 20, 2020 #1 What are the most prefered methods of providing food (chow not leaves) to freshly hatched silkworms? They are so tiny i'm wondering if they require anything special? All tips appreciated.

janjan20 Chameleon Enthusiast Jun 20, 2020 #2 Just smaller pieces of chow...like the size of a pencil eraser.

I push mine thru a 5ml syringe with no needle and never had a problem. Photo is of first feed. They all find it and I refeed every 2 days Attachments IMG_20200611_190511.jpg 302.9 KB · Views: 96
